Analysis of Hybrid Features for Breast Cancer Classification

Early detection of breast cancer plays a vital role in stopping the spread of disease and reducing mortality rates among women. Radiologists face the arduous task of manually interpreting mammograms, which can lead to potential diagnostic errors. Therefore, it is imperative to employ a Computer-Aided Diagnosis (CAD) approach to automatically identify early-stage breast cancer and aid radiologists in their decision-making process. In this paper, we propose a deep learning based automatic breast cancer classification method which utilizes the hybrid features extracted from two different methods Gray-Level Co-occurrence Matrix (GLCM) and Convolutional Neural Networks (CNN). We merge the features before feeding them to the model for classification. Eventually, we evaluate the model performance using the dataset of breast mammography images with masses and compare its performance with state-of-the-art.
